Table of Contents

1. Equipment in Well Control 2. Classic Pressure Control Procedures While Drilling 3. Pressure Control Procedures While Tripping 4. Special Conditions, Problems, and Procedures in Well Control 5. Fluid Dynamics in Well Control 6. Special Services in Well Control 7. Relief Well Design and Operations 8. The Underground Blowout 9. The Al-Awda Project: The Oil Fires of Kuwait 10. Index

Author Information

Robert Grace is currently CEO and President of GSM, Inc., a successful consulting firm in the USA he founded in 1976. Robert has more than 40 years of onshite experience in the oil fields of the world. For the past 35 years, he has served primarily as a consultant in blowouts, fires, well control, deep drilling, and completion operations. As a well control expert, he has specialized in handling and supervising some of the most complex blowouts the industry has known, including the largest blowout in Texas history. He was also an advisor to the Kuwait Oil Company following the 1991 Gulf War. He has authored numerous conference papers and books, and he earned BS and MS degrees in petroleum engineering from the University of Oklahoma. Robert is also a registered professional engineer.
